Expert Review

The Frito-Lay Warehouser position offers a competitive wage, making it job seekers in the logistics field. At $18-$26 per hour, employees can expect a reasonable income, especially for entry-level positions.

Working conditions may be challenging, as the role involves loading and unloading heavy products. This physical aspect is important for potential candidates to consider, as it can lead to fatigue.

the company has a reputation for promoting from within, providing opportunities for career growth. Employees who excel in this environment might find advancement to supervisory roles within reach.

For those who thrive in fast-paced settings and enjoy hands-on work, this job can be very rewarding. However, it's not suitable for everyone, particularly those who prefer desk jobs or less physically intensive work.
